ILLIT Secures Third Music Show Victory for "It’s Me" on Inkigayo
The burgeoning K-pop girl group ILLIT has achieved a significant milestone in their early career, clinching their third music show trophy for their hit single "It’s Me." The victory occurred on the June 14th episode of the popular SBS music program Inkigayo, solidifying the group’s rapidly growing popularity and the widespread appeal of their debut track. This latest win underscores ILLIT’s impressive performance in the competitive K-pop landscape since their debut.
A Triumphant Return to Inkigayo
The atmosphere on Inkigayo was charged with anticipation as the nominees for the first-place award were announced. ILLIT’s "It’s Me" found itself in contention against two formidable opponents: the highly anticipated comeback track "Suddenly" by the legendary K-pop act I.O.I, and aespa’s vibrant new song "LEMONADE." The inclusion of these established artists in the nominee list highlights the caliber of competition ILLIT faced and makes their victory even more noteworthy.
Ultimately, ILLIT emerged victorious, amassing a total of 5,168 points. This win marks their third music show win for "It’s Me," a testament to the song’s consistent popularity and the group’s dedicated fanbase. Analysis of ILLIT’s Success
ILLIT’s rapid ascent to the top of music charts and their consistent wins on music shows can be attributed to several factors. As a group formed through the JTBC survival show R U Next?, they already possessed a dedicated fanbase prior to their official debut. Their agency, BELIFT LAB (a subsidiary of HYBE Corporation), has a proven track record of successfully launching and promoting K-pop groups, leveraging strategic marketing and high-quality production.
The group’s concept, often described as "easy listening" and "innocent," resonates with a broad audience, appealing to both younger and older demographics. Their music, characterized by its refreshing and melodic sound, is easily accessible and has a broad appeal. The synchronized yet individualistic choreography, combined with the members’ charming visuals and stage presence, further enhances their appeal.
